Juventus are set to face Inter Milan this weekend as Serie A resumes following the international break. The fixture arrives at a decisive moment for both clubs, as they stand out as the principal contenders for the league title this season. Each side might have preferred a different opponent at this stage, but destiny has paired them in what promises to be one of the most significant encounters of the early campaign.
The Bianconeri have started their season with two consecutive victories, a run of form that has strengthened their confidence. Inter, on the other hand, have already suffered a defeat in one of their opening fixtures, placing them under increased pressure. A defeat in this clash would raise concerns for Cristian Chivu, with questions emerging over his leadership so early in his tenure. Should Juventus prevail, it could spark what some might interpret as the beginnings of a crisis for Inter.
Juventus will enter the contest with full commitment, determined to secure all three points. The team understand the necessity of hard work and is prepared to exert maximum effort in pursuit of victory. However, they will not face an entirely unfamiliar system. As reported by Calciomercato, Chivu was unable to acquire the reinforcements he originally sought, and for this reason, he is likely to rely on the tactical framework introduced by Simone Inzaghi. The majority of the squad are already accustomed to this structure, which makes it the most practical choice under the circumstances.
The manager has had very limited time to impose his own philosophy since taking charge, and attempting to overhaul the approach before such an important fixture would involve considerable risk. Maintaining familiarity and stability is therefore expected to be his priority, especially given the calibre of the opposition.
